Senior QA Engineer
Job Description:
Snr QA Engineer - potentially become a lead.
based in HCMC (Remote working policy)
ColigoMed is a US based Nextgen digital health platform company. At ColigoMed, we develop unique
new AI/ML powered products for connecting patients and providers that empowers users to take
control of their health records and overall wellness.
Our wellness app serves as the digital virtual assistant to patients enabling them to better manage
their medical conditions. Our provider portal provides most up-to-date real-time visibility on patient
data across various hospitals, devices etc. A contextualized wellness score gives patients the
necessary insights and nudges them to be on top of their daily care routines leading to measurable
outcomes.
Working with ColigoMed
ColigoMed has an ambitious vision to empower people to live healthier and happier lives, and to
achieve this purpose, we need the very best people to enhance our cutting-edge technology and
medical science, deliver the best possible care, and turn our passion into value for our customers,
partners and investors. Our global team culture is one of passion, innovation and trust. We are driven
by our purpose to improve the health and happiness of customers.
Our culture empowers each team member to do whats needed to create value for our customers and
our company, enjoy their experience at work and continue personal development for an exciting
future with us. ColigoMed is experiencing a period of strong growth and has a very talented global
team that deliver truly amazing products and importantly focus on helping each other to succeed.
We are well funded through our investment partners to enable us to scale product services in the US
and then move globally into chosen target markets. We are building the company you always wished
you worked for. Join us in revolutionizing healthcare and building a digital health company that
impacts the world!
Opportunity
The Snr QA Engineer will lead in the hands-on test creation and automated execution, analysis and reporting of testing activities for different layers of the application; creation or improvement of
internal tools and test frameworks. The role will develop testing strategies and devise test plans in order to ensure that the application meets business functional and non-functional requirements with maintaining the highest quality standards.
Job Responsibilities
Contribute to hands-on test creation and automated execution, analysis and reporting of testing activities and test result for different layers of the application; creation or improvement of internal tools and test frameworks.
-
Work with the test team to develop testing strategies and devise test plans to ensure that the application meets business functional and non-functional requirements and maintain highest quality standards.
-
Analyze product requirements and specifications
-
Ensure that testing activities are conducted in accordance to the testing strategy and plan
-
Implement and contribute to automation test strategies
-
Create test data, write and execute test cases/scripts. Analyses test results, document issues, and
retest corrections to ensure that problems are resolved
-
Ensure the timely reporting and classification of defects
-
Work effectively in a development environment that utilizes Agile methodologies Scrum/Kanban
-
Lead and mentor QA team members as required
-
Demonstrate a commitment to learn, grow and take on greater levels of responsibility and
accountability
-
Attend team and project meetings as required and submit reports as needed
-
Use written and verbal communication skills in English as required to complete job tasks
Job Requirements
-
Bachelors or Masters Degree in Computer Science or closely related field
-
5+ years of hands-on experience leading a team for test automation of mobile and web
applications.
-
Strong knowledge of SQL
-
Strong analytical, problem solving & root cause analysis skills
-
Hand-on experience with the industry standard test tools and testing frameworks (e.g., Selenium,
Appium, Cypress, Playwright).
-
Knowledge and experience in the following areas:
-
-
API testing
-
JavaScript frameworks exposure
-
Load & Performance automation
-
End to End testing
-
Agile/SCRUM
-
System integration testing experience
-
Strong procedural and OOP programming skills
-
Solid knowledge on Java, JavaScript
-
Understanding of testing across the full Software Development lifecycle.
-
Experience with planning and executing testing across all layers.
-
Strong knowledge of testing processes and defect tracking
-
Proven ability to effectively interact with development teams to help implement optimized and
re-usable functional test automation
-
Proactively, initiate, develop and maintain effective working relationships with team members and provide technical expertise support for individual contributors as needed.
-
A desire to learn, grow, and enjoy the responsibility and accountability that comes with high levels of ownership and autonomy
-
Good written and verbal communication skills in English
-
Experience in a startup working environment is a plus